National Food Truck Day
June 27, Friday

History of the holiday
Food trucks appeared in the USA in the early 20th century, initially as mobile stands with simple meals for workers. Over time, they turned into a popular trend with diverse menus, including gourmet delights. National Food Truck Day was created to support small businesses and recognize the contribution of food trucks to food culture.
When is it celebrated?
The holiday takes place annually on the last Friday of June.
How is it celebrated?
On this day, there are:
* Street food festivals featuring many food trucks
* Special promotions and discounts on popular dishes
* Masterclasses and presentations on preparing street food
* Events for families and food lovers with tastings and contests
Why is this holiday important?
National Food Truck Day:
* Supports small businesses and entrepreneurs
* Promotes the development of food culture
* Provides an opportunity to try dishes from different world cuisines in one place
* Brings people together through sharing tasty and affordable food
